🌈 The Art of Vibrant Cuban Cuisine As a stickler for food presentation, La Cubana's lively Cuban spread was an instant mood booster—even if not 100% authentic, its cheerful energy hit the spot! Perfect for a casual bite while exploring Ossington Ave. 🌟 Menu Highlights with a Visual Punch ✅ Pressed Cubano Sandwich Crunch & Cheese Galore: ✅ Crispy plantain-pressed bread meets melted gruyere—pulls like NY pizza ✅ Secret sauce: Mojo mayo with a tangy kick, though missing classic Cuban pickles ✅ Pork Shoulder Plate Texture Truths: ✅ Tender meat but lacking juiciness, served with dry black bean rice ✅ Compare & contrast: Jerk chicken from Jamaican spots has bolder sauce ✅ Pork Belly Sandwich (Mystery Dish in Photo 5) Flavor vs. Fatty Trap: ✅ Sweet-savory adobo glaze, but 50% fatty chunks overwhelmed the palate ✅ Saving grace: Pink pickled slaw—tangy like Korean kimchi, cuts through grease 🥗 Side Hustle: The Showstopping Slaw Dopamine on a Plate: ✅ Beet-pickled cabbage with cilantro-lime dressing ✅ Crunch factor: Equals Japanese pickles, perfect for summer refreshment 📍 Practical Details for Ossington Explorers Address: 122 Ossington Ave, Toronto, ON M6J 2Z9 Vibe check: Neon-lit interior, outdoor patio with graffiti art Pro tip: Order the "Cubano Trio" combo for 3 mini sandwiches + slaw ($18) Final take: La Cubana nails the Instagrammable —come for the colorful plates, stay for the laid-back summer energy! #TorontoFoodie #CubanCuisineTO #OssingtonAve #DopamineDining #TorontoEats
